Introduction 1
Chapter 1: The ABC of Programming 11
Chapter 2: Basic JavaScript Instructions 53
Chapter 3: Functions, Methods & Objects 85
Chapter 4: Decisions & Loops 145
Chapter 5: Document Object Model 183
Chapter 6: Events 243
Chapter 7: jQuery 293
Chapter 8: Ajax & JSON 367
Chapter 9: APIs 409
Chapter 10: Error Handling & Debugging 449
Chapter 11: Content Panels 487
Chapter 12: Filtering, Searching & Sorting 527
Chapter 13: Form Enhancement & Validation 567
Index 623
JON DUCKETT has been designing and building websites for over 15 years. He has worked with small startups and global brands, and has written more than a dozen books on web design and programming.
![]() |
Ask a Question About this Product More... |
![]() |